发明名称 |
对Web服务资源的基于属性的索引和/或查询方法及系统 |
摘要 |
本发明提供了一种用于在多个WS服务组当中创建Web服务资源的属性索引的方法和系统。其中,该多个WS服务组至少包含第一服务组和一个或多个第二服务组,并且所述方法包括步骤:在第二服务组中创建第一服务组中的Web服务资源的属性的索引。本发明还提供了一种用于在多个连接的并且已经彼此创建了Web服务资源属性索引的WS服务组当中对至少具有某一属性的服务资源进行查询的方法和系统。通过利用本发明,可以在多个WS服务组当中创建并且实时地更新关于分布的Web服务资源的基于属性的索引,并且可以对驻留在不同服务组上的分布的目标Web服务资源进行查询。 |
申请公布号 |
CN100534047C |
申请公布日期 |
2009.08.26 |
申请号 |
CN200610082531.5 |
申请日期 |
2006.04.28 |
申请人 |
国际商业机器公司 |
发明人 |
周宇辰;毛新生;易立 |
分类号 |
H04L12/24(2006.01)I;G06F17/30(2006.01)I |
主分类号 |
H04L12/24(2006.01)I |
代理机构 |
中国国际贸易促进委员会专利商标事务所 |
代理人 |
吴丽丽 |
主权项 |
1、一种用于在Web服务组当中创建Web服务资源属性索引的方法,其中该Web服务组至少包含第一服务组和一个或多个第二服务组,该方法包括以下步骤:在第二服务组中创建第一服务组中的Web服务资源的属性的索引,该步骤进一步包括步骤:从第一服务组发布关于其要作为索引的Web服务资源属性的主题;从第一服务组向订阅了其元主题的一个或多个第二服务组通知关于所述属性的子主题;在第二服务组中创建关于所述属性的索引实体;从第一服务组向第二服务组通知所述属性的值;以及在第二服务组中根据所述属性的值处理所述属性的索引实体,其中:如果所述属性的值不在任何已有属性索引实体的范围内,则在第二服务组中为所述值创建新的索引实体;如果所述属性的值等于作为属性索引实体的关键字的旧的值,则在第二服务组中把所述值与该索引实体进行合并;以及如果所述属性的值在某些属性索引实体的范围之内,则在第二服务组中对所述索引实体进行拆分。 |
地址 |
美国纽约 |